HPDC PROTOTYPES IN 12 WEEKS
Future viability through die casting competence! The development intervals of new drive technologies in the automotive industry have shortened considerably in recent years. This means that it is becoming increasingly important to be able to quickly produce prototypes that demonstrate the properties of the subsequent series production parts. Up to now, sand casting for these prototypes was the only possibility to quickly manufacture comparable casting parts.
